Glasgow Glasgow City. Tel 0141 222 2513 Explore the tall ship
Glenlee, one of only five Clyde-built sailing ships that remain afloat. Built in
1896, she operated as a long haul cargo vessel before being bought by the
Spanish navy as a training ship. She has circumnavigated the globe four times.
